New report highlights global threats against environmental lawyers

5 June 2025, Amsterdam On World Environment Day, Lawyers for Lawyers launches its new report: “Access to Environmental Justice under Threat: The Role, Rights, and Risks of Environmental Lawyers.” This 52-page report highlights the growing risks faced by environmental lawyers worldwide as they defend communities most impacted by environmental harm. Newly adopted European Convention provides backing for lawyers: L4L special advisor Judith Lichtenberg explains

On 12 May 2025, the Council of Europe officially adopted the Convention for the Protection of the Profession of Lawyer. On 13-14 May, on the occasion of the meeting of Council of Europe Foreign Ministers in Luxembourg, at least 17 countries already signed the Convention. Lawyers for Lawyers and partners submit report on the situation of lawyers ahead of the UPR of Belarus

On 7 April 2025, Lawyers for Lawyers (L4L), the Belarusian Association of Human Rights Lawyers (BAHRL), and Right to Defence submitted a joint report for the fourth Universal Periodic Review (UPR) of Belarus. Report of the International Fair Trial Day 2024 – Philippines Edition

On 14 June 2024, around 300 legal professionals, bar association representatives, academics, criminal justice experts, human rights advocates and journalists from around the world gathered online and in person in Manila, the Philippines to participate in the 2024 International Fair Trial Day and Ebru Timtik Award at the University of the Philippines College of Law.
